Tips for Card Input/Video Input
≥Video Input pictures and pictures from various cards cannot be 
combined together.
≥For Card Input, selected images will disappear once printing is 
complete.
≥If you change the Ink Cassette type after selecting pictures in Card 
Input, you must reselect the pictures.
≥For Card Input, if [With date] is set (P23) under [Date], the date will 
appear on each different picture shot. However, dates cannot be 
verified on the LCD Monitor.
≥When an Ink Cassette for 16 Pre-Cut Adhesive paper is inserted, [16 
pictures] will automatically be set in the [Album]. If the Ink Cassette is 
removed, the screen will not automatically return to a single screen.
